CentralReach, headquartered in Ft. Lauderdale, is a provider of electronic medical record (EMR), practice management, and clinical solutions that enable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) and related behavioral health practices to deliver quality autism care for superior outcomes. The company supports ABA space with solutions including precision teaching, clinical data collection, scheduling, billing and learning management. LeonardoMD was a web -based practice management and EHR software suite from Azalea Health. Azalea acquired LeonardoMD in 2017. It is no longer available to new customers.N/A

CentralReach
For an organization providing ABA service, there really is nobody else that even provides a remotely comparable service. It does have limitations and areas of the system that take more training or are less intuitive than one might hope, but their customer support representatives are generally really helpful and they are pretty quick to make updates to better serve their clients. They are incredible at finding efficient ways to reduce workflow, and while the product can be quite pricey, we have found that it has saved us at least 2 FT admin positions through the efficiency it has created and further frees up our clinicians so that they can focus in more on client outcomes. It's instrumental in our ability to scale our operations across locations. Even with its limitations, it's proven to be in a class of its own in the ABA world.
